Key To Saving Amazon Is Protecting Indigenous Rights Environmentalists Say Indigenous leaders from across the amazon region attended the world economic forum's annual meeting held in davos, switzerland, between 15 and 19 january. these leaders shared their perspectives on how to build an economy that works in harmony with nature, and emphasized the need to ensure indigenous peoples have a place at the table. The indigenous peoples of the amazon have a fundamental role in preserving it: they are the first line of defense and surveillance. the places they inhabit are usually the least deforested. in brazil, indigenous lands represent 23 percent of the amazon territory and have an average deforestation rate of only 1 percent, according to the national.
